" UI Config { | |
set showcmd " show command in bottom bar | |
" cursorline draws a horizontal highlight (or underline, depending on your colorscheme) on the line your cursor is currently on | |
set cursorline " highlight current line | |
" This both turns on filetype detection and allows loading of language specific indentation files based on that detection. For me, this means the python indentation file that lives at ~/.vim/indent/python.vim gets loaded every time I open a *.py file. | |
filetype indent on " load filetype-specific indent files | |
" This is a pretty cool feature I didn't know Vim had. You know how Vim automatically autocompletes things like filenames when you, for instance, run :e ~/.vim<TAB>? Well it will provide a graphical menu of all the matches you can cycle through if you turn on wildmenu. | |
" set filetype=html " abbrev - :set ft=html | |
set smartindent " abbrev - :set si | |
set wildmenu " visual autocomplete for command menu | |
set lazyredraw " redraw only when we need to. | |
" With showmatch, when your cursor moves over a parenthesis-like character, the matching one will be highlighted as well. | |
set showmatch " highlight matching [{()}] | |

" SWP FiLES{ | |
" Save your swp files to a less annoying place than the current directory. | |
" If you have .vim-swap in the current directory, it'll use that. | |
" Otherwise it saves it to ~/.vim/swap, ~/tmp or . | |
if isdirectory($HOME . '/.vim/swap') == 0 | |
:silent !mkdir -p ~/.vim/swap >/dev/null 2>&1 | |
endif | |
set directory=./.vim-swap// | |
set directory+=~/.vim/swap// | |
set directory+=~/tmp// | |
set directory+=. | |
" } | |
" viminfo stores the the state of your previous editing session | |
set viminfo+=n~/.vim/viminfo | |
if exists("+undofile") | |
" undofile - This allows you to use undos after exiting and restarting | |
" This, like swap and backups, uses .vim-undo first, then ~/.vim/undo | |
" :help undo-persistence | |
" This is only present in 7.3+ | |
if isdirectory($HOME . '/.vim/undo') == 0 | |
:silent !mkdir -p ~/.vim/undo > /dev/null 2>&1 | |
endif | |
set undodir=./.vim-undo// | |
set undodir+=~/.vim/undo// | |
set undofile | |
endif | |
